Display and Design
The Redmi 9I sports a 6.53-inch IPS LCD display with an HD+ resolution of 720×1600 pixels, delivering a pixel density of 269 ppi. The 20:9 aspect ratio provides an immersive viewing experience ideal for media consumption. Its screen features capacitive multi-touch with a brightness of 270 nits and a standard 60Hz refresh rate. The phone’s design incorporates a plastic body measuring 164.9 x 77.1 x 9 mm and weighing 194 grams, making it sturdy yet manageable. Available in Midnight Black, Sea Blue, and Nature Green, the Redmi 9I offers a modern aesthetic with a comfortable grip and a minimalist finish.
Performance and Processor
Powered by the MediaTek Helio G25 chipset, the Redmi 9I includes an octa-core CPU clocked at 2 GHz based on Cortex A53 cores. The PowerVR GE8320 GPU handles graphics rendering, suitable for casual gaming and multimedia tasks. The device comes with 4GB of RAM, allowing smooth multitasking for everyday applications. Storage options include 64GB and 128GB variants, expandable via microSD card using a dedicated slot. Overall, the Redmi 9I provides balanced performance for social media, video streaming, and light gaming without lag.
Camera and Video
On the photography front, the Redmi 9I features a single 13MP rear camera with an f/2.2 aperture and phase detection autofocus, complemented by an LED flash for low-light conditions. The camera supports HDR mode, exposure compensation, and ISO control, enabling decent photo quality in varied lighting. Video recording is capped at 1080p at 30fps and 60fps, making it suitable for casual video shoots. The front camera houses a 5MP sensor with an f/2.2 aperture and a screen flash, ideal for selfies and video calls with HD recording at 1080p@30fps.
Battery and Charging
Equipped with a 5000mAh non-removable lithium-ion battery, the Redmi 9I excels in battery longevity, easily lasting a full day on moderate usage. It supports 10W wired charging, which is modest but adequate for its budget segment. The device’s power efficiency benefits from the 12nm fabrication process of the Helio G25 chipset, contributing to longer standby and screen-on times.
Connectivity and 5G Support
The Redmi 9I supports 2G, 3G, and 4G LTE networks but does not include 5G connectivity. It accepts a single standard SIM card slot. For wireless connectivity, it includes Bluetooth 5.0, Wi-Fi hotspot capabilities, and Infrared support for remote control features. Wired connectivity is handled via a microUSB 2.0 port with USB OTG support. Location services include GPS, GLONASS, and BDS navigation systems, ensuring reliable positioning. The phone also features a 3.5mm headphone jack and FM radio support.
